Undergraduate research (UR) is a powerful way to introduce critical thinking to your students. It is also a great way to expose students to new and interesting material. Plus, it prepares students for transfer or the workforce. It is also a great way for faculty to learn new things, too!
UR is what's called a win-win. We've been doing UR in chemistry for about 10 years now.
Come to this event to learn more about starting your own undergraduate research program with as little as one student or as many as 10 students in a research class.
